Climate WORK:
Map of Petaluma with projected sea level rise for end of century (80 years from now)

NBC BAY AREA NEWS: ‘Unlike Any Disaster We Have Ever Seen,’ Says State Agency About Rising Seas in Bay Area


"Scientists project that sea levels could rise 12 inches in the Bay Area as early as 2030. With a moderate five-year storm, total water levels across the Bay Area would reach 36 inches above the levels measured in the year 2000."

“It’s a slow-moving emergency,” Wasserman said, adding “The bay will rise anywhere from three to six feet by mid-century, 30 years. It will rise anywhere from five to 10 feet or more by century's end."


This is a scary, yet fascinating article with engaging, interactive maps. (Check out Facebook and Google campuses in 10 years!!) Definitely worth 10 minutes of your time.
